轻量应用服务器性能测试方法有哪些内容呢

2023-10-20 16:54:35 百科 悟空

轻量应用服务器性能测试方法可以涵盖很多方面,以下是一些常见的内容:

1. 性能调优:确定应用服务器的性能目标,例如每秒响应请求数、页面访问速度、处理请求时间等。可以使用性能调优工具,如Puppet、Postman等。

2. 负载均衡:实现应用服务器的负载均衡,将请求转发到不同的服务器进行处理。负载均衡需要考虑多个服务器之间的通信,可以使用缓存、数据库或其他技术来实现。

3. 日志收集:记录应用服务器处理请求和响应的数据,包括服务器日志、网络日志、应用程序请求和响应数据等。可以使用日志收集软件,如Spark等。

4. 数据库访问:实现应用服务器与数据库之间的直接连接,例如使用SQL语句来查询数据库中的数据。可以使用MySQL、PostgreSQL等主流数据库。

5. 缓存技术:实现应用服务器的缓存,将请求缓存在内存中,可以使用Redis、Cluster等。

6. 并发调优:实现应用服务器之间的并发处理,例如使用多线程、分布式等技术。

7. 安全性测试:测试应用服务器的安全性,例如对抗DDoS攻击、防止数据泄露等。可以使用安全性测试工具,如Splunk等。

8. 压力测试:测试应用服务器的性能,例如使用负载均衡器或其他技术。

9. 性能监控:监控应用服务器的性能指标,例如CPU、内存、磁盘使用情况等。

10. 系统集成:将应用服务器与其他应用系统集成,例如将数据库集成到应用服务器上。

以上只是一些常见的轻量应用服务器性能测试方法的例子,实际测试时可以根据具体情况进行调整。

发表评论: